About

Alessandro Gallo is a leading researcher in underwater robotics and 3D imaging, whose work bridges the gap between advanced engineering and marine archaeology. His primary research areas include the design of underwater robotic manipulators, 3D reconstruction techniques, and the virtual exploration of submerged cultural heritage sites. Gallo’s most significant contribution is the development of a modular, small-sized underwater robotic arm controlled via a master-slave approach—a breakthrough detailed in his highly cited 2018 paper (48 citations). This work has practical implications for deep-sea manipulation tasks, from scientific sampling to infrastructure inspection. Beyond robotics, Gallo has advanced underwater 3D scanning, notably comparing active and passive techniques for acquiring accurate models in low-visibility environments. His applied research shines in the virtual reconstruction of the submerged archaeological site of Baia, Italy (9 citations), where his 3D models enable scientists and the public to explore ancient Roman ruins that lie beneath the sea. By combining robotic precision with digital heritage preservation, Gallo’s work not only pushes the boundaries of underwater technology but also makes inaccessible history tangible.
